Or you could try to remember (as a ROUGH guide) that each 15 KPH is almost equal to 10 MPH;

KPH to MPH
15 = 10
30 = 20
45 = 30
60 = 40
75 = 50
100 = 60
115 = 70
130 = 80
145 = 90
160 = 100
